  11. Of particular interest are " memory cytotoxic t cells ", because people infected with certain viruses, especially cytomegalovirus ( which most of us have, in fact ), accumulate a huge number of this type of immune cell that is specifically reactive against proteins encoded by that virus

    特別有趣的是"記憶細胞毒t細胞" ,因為被某些病毒感染的人,特別是被細胞巨化病毒感染的人(實際上我們大部分人都被它感染) ,大量積累特異地起反應來抗擊該病毒編碼的蛋白質的此類免疫細胞。

Macrophage is a kind of immune cell as well as accessory cell. it can function as antiinfection, anticancer, immune response and immunoregulation by phagocytosis, antigen presentation, cytokines secretion, lymphocyte activation, reactive oxygen and no production. it ' s an important part of body immune system

    巨噬細胞( macrophage )既是免疫細胞,又是輔佐免疫應答細胞,可通過吞噬、抗原呈遞、分泌細胞因子、激活淋巴細胞和產生活性氧、 no等作用而行使抗感染、抗腫瘤、免疫應答和免疫調節作用,是機體免疫系統的重要組成部分。
